Round 12 - Donington Park
21/22 October
Donington Park, the final round
of the Mini Miglia 2006 Championship, Kelly had high hopes at the start of
the season to take this title but with alot of bad luck and a huge incident
at Spa left him trailing his 2 greatest rivals. Still with this being the
last round a good result would compensate for a few of them disappointing
results.
Saturday morning and arriving at
Donington around 7 am, scrutineering and driver signing on was at 7.45 am
and then get the car ready for a 15 minute test session. It had been raining
over night and the track was very wet, Kelly doesn't mind the rain so was
happy to blast around the circuit in these slippery conditions to make sure
the car was set up right.
Qualifying was a totally
different ball game, the weather had changed to brilliant sunshine and the
track was completely dry. As it was the last round of the season the miglia
grid had a few extra attendances, as long as they kept out of the way and
didn't spoil the Championship out come people were happy to see them. The
qualifying was a tense affair with the 2 Championship contenders trying to
out bid each other on the pole position time. Kelly was happy to push hard
and get a fast lap so he was up the front of the grid to watch the action
tomorrow in the race as the title was at stake. Kelly set a time of 1.22.877
placing him 4th on the grid for the race, the top 5 cars were separated by
0.0504 of a second around this 1.973 mile circuit.
Sunday morning and everyone one
was up early as the Mini7 race was at 9am, Kelly was totally relaxed
watching the smaller engined mini's race around the circuit. The Miglia race
was set for approximately 12 noon but with a few red flags from earlier
races things were behind schedule. The time had come for last race, Kelly
pulled up on the outside of row 2, with 17 cars on the grid the first corner
was always a adrenaline rush. The lights go out and all the cars rush into
Redgate corner, Kelly kept his grid position as the front 3 battled it out.
Kelly was now part of a four man train going down the craner curves then
tyre smoke and locked brakes by hack see the train become the famous 3 as
normal. Approaching the chicane on lap 1 and Hall hugged the inside line as
Sollis tried the long way round. Crossing the line all 3 cars were at there
ultimate limit trying to find a few more rev's to pull passed each other.
Lap 2 and all was fair and square, lap 3 and Sollis dragged passed Hall
coming into the Chicane, Kelly still holding 3rd after a few moments with
Owens on the opening laps. The battled raged on and it was a terrific sight
to see with 3 awesome drivers and cars all at 10/10ths with nothing in it
except a kippers eyelash. Kelly had such good drive coming onto the back
straight under the Dunlop bridge and Hall had tried to go along side Sollis
so Kelly just planted himself behind Sollis as they came to the chicane and
Hall had know where to go except back to 3rd. This battle went on for a few
more laps with each driver trying to out fox each other, the last lap board
was shown as they all raced down the straight and Hall made a last attempt
to push passed Kelly into turn one which was successful to demote Kelly back
to 3rd. Last lap and Sollis had tried to get away, with a 2 car gap between
1st and 3rd things were still all to play for. As they approached the
Chicane for the last time Sollis had a big enough lead that nothing troubled
him as he crossed the line taking the chequered flag and the title of the
2006 Mini Miglia Champion. Kelly followed Hall over the line to finish
3rd, a good weekend with some superb driving by all the drivers.
